Chirality Days dedicated to professor André Collet (JACC) own their popularity by bringing together French and foreign researchers around chirality topics. Historically, many important French researchers, such as Biot, Fresnel, Pasteur for the most famous, made essential discoveries about and around chirality. Today, the JACC's purpose in France is to highlight the scientific research activities dealing with all fundamental and applied aspects of chirality. These meetings allow researchers working on several subjects, in many cases complementary, to interact, discuss and establish new scientific collaborations.

The main topics addressed during these days are molecular and supramolecular chemistry, chiral materials, chiral discrimination, fundamental and applied spectroscopy, homochirality and aspects of fundamental physics. This event attracts experienced researchers that develop high level research and in the same time offers a significant space to young participants, especially students.

The previous editions took place in 2009 and 2012 in Dinard and in 2015 in Lyon. The fourth edition of this congress will be organized for the first time by the MOLTECH-Anjou laboratory, University of Angers, and it will take place from September 24th to 27th on the Noirmoutier island, on the Atlantic coast.
